Understanding AI Integration
AI integration refers to the process of embedding AI technologies into existing business operations and systems. This can involve various applications, including machine learning, natural language processing, and robotics. The goal is to enhance productivity, streamline processes, and provide valuable insights that can drive decision-making.
Types of AI Integration Solutions
Chatbots and Virtual Assistants
Description: Chatbots are AI-driven tools that can interact with customers in real-time, answering queries and providing support.
Example: Companies like Zendesk and Drift offer chatbot solutions that can be integrated into websites and messaging platforms, allowing businesses to provide 24/7 customer service.
Predictive Analytics
Description: Predictive analytics uses historical data and machine learning algorithms to forecast future trends and behaviors.
Example: Retailers like Amazon utilize predictive analytics to recommend products based on customer browsing history, significantly increasing sales.
Robotic Process Automation (RPA)
Description: RPA automates repetitive tasks by mimicking human actions within digital systems.
Example: Companies such as UiPath provide RPA solutions that can automate data entry, invoice processing, and other routine tasks, freeing up employees for more strategic work.
Natural Language Processing (NLP)
Description: NLP enables machines to understand and interpret human language, allowing for more intuitive interactions.
Example: Businesses can use NLP tools like Google Cloud Natural Language to analyze customer feedback and sentiment, helping them improve products and services.
Image and Video Recognition
Description: AI can analyze visual content to identify objects, people, and scenes.
Example: Companies like Clarifai offer image recognition solutions that can be used in security, retail, and healthcare to enhance operational efficiency.
Benefits of AI Integration
Integrating AI solutions into business operations can yield numerous benefits, including:
Increased Efficiency: Automating routine tasks allows employees to focus on higher-value activities.
Enhanced Customer Experience: AI tools can provide personalized interactions, improving customer satisfaction and loyalty.
Data-Driven Insights: AI can analyze vast amounts of data quickly, providing actionable insights that inform strategic decisions.
Cost Savings: By automating processes and improving efficiency, businesses can reduce operational costs.
Implementing AI Integration Solutions
To successfully integrate AI solutions, businesses should follow a structured approach:
1. Identify Business Needs
Begin by assessing the specific challenges your business faces. Determine which processes could benefit from AI integration. For example, if customer service response times are slow, a chatbot might be a suitable solution.
2. Choose the Right AI Tools
Research and select AI tools that align with your business needs. Consider factors such as ease of integration, scalability, and support. For instance, if you need predictive analytics, explore platforms like IBM Watson or Microsoft Azure.
3. Develop a Strategy
Create a clear strategy for implementation. This should include timelines, resource allocation, and key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ure success.
4. Train Your Team
Ensure that your team is equipped to work with the new AI tools. Provide training sessions and resources to help employees understand how to leverage AI effectively.
5. Monitor and Optimize
After implementation, continuously monitor the performance of AI solutions. Gather feedback from users and make necessary adjustments to optimize their effectiveness.
Case Studies of Successful AI Integration
Case Study 1: Starbucks
Starbucks has successfully integrated AI into its operations through its mobile app. The app uses machine learning algorithms to analyze customer preferences and purchase history, allowing the company to offer personalized recommendations and promotions. This has led to increased customer engagement and higher sales.
Case Study 2: Netflix
Netflix employs AI algorithms to analyze viewer behavior and preferences. This data-driven approach enables the platform to recommend content tailored to individual users, significantly enhancing user experience and retention rates.
Case Study 3: Walmart
Walmart utilizes AI for inventory management and supply chain optimization. By analyzing sales data and predicting demand, Walmart can ensure that products are stocked efficiently, reducing waste and improving customer satisfaction.
Challenges of AI Integration
While the benefits of AI integration are significant, businesses may encounter challenges, including:
Data Privacy Concerns: Handling customer data responsibly is crucial. Businesses must comply with regulations like GDPR to protect user privacy.
Integration Complexity: Merging AI solutions with existing systems can be complex and may require technical expertise.
Resistance to Change: Employees may be hesitant to adopt new technologies. Effective change management strategies are essential to address these concerns.
Future Trends in AI Integration
As AI technology continues to evolve, businesses can expect several trends to shape the future of AI integration:
Increased Personalization: AI will enable even more personalized customer experiences, tailoring products and services to individual preferences.
Enhanced Collaboration: AI tools will facilitate better collaboration between teams, allowing for more efficient project management and communication.
Greater Accessibility: As AI solutions become more user-friendly, smaller businesses will have greater access to these technologies, leveling the playing field.
